District Attorney Michael J. Allen to run for Colorado's attorney general seat

Michael J. Allen, with 21 years in prosecution, is the lone Republican candidate for Colorado attorney general after his opponent withdrew Dec. 30, setting up a June primary.

  • Michael J. Allen, Colorado Springs District Attorney, became the only Republican seeking Colorado attorney general after filing formal candidacy paperwork last week.
  • With the incumbent term-limited, Attorney General Phil Weiser is running for governor, creating an open-seat contest featuring Colorado Democratic candidates including Jena Griswold, Michael Dougherty, David Seligman, and Hetal Doshi.
  • A longtime prosecutor, Michael J. Allen is a year into his second term leading the Fourth Judicial District after nearly a decade prosecuting in Kansas, including the Kansas attorney general's office.
  • The June primary will decide the GOP nominee ahead of the November general election, while a more robust Democratic field including Jena Griswold, Michael Dougherty, David Seligman, and Hetal Doshi will heighten competition.
  • On Dec. 30, Conner Pennington, former Republican AG candidate, withdrew from the race, and attempts to contact Michael J. Allen for comment Wednesday were unsuccessful.
